Tippis Posted September 17, 2020 Share Posted September 17, 2020 That makes at least two of us. I'm curious what the break-even point is? It doesn't seem like it would take too many programmer-hours to implement (although the folks at aviodev or polychop would know for sure), how many units need to sell to make this worthwhile for ED/BST ? The problem is that they'd have to spend a lot of time completing the module and making it… well… work for it to be worth-while for not just ED but also the users. Odds are, if they spent what is most likely relatively little time on creating the required art assets and hooks, they'd create an expectations on the module it self that stands no chance of meeting without them spending a lot of time on the module. That's where the cost is, not in the integration. ❧ ❧ Inside you are two wolves. One cannot land; the other shoots friendlies.
